    Children who grow up in the countryside must have had the experience of playing in the mountains. There are also a variety of wild fruits in the mountains. They are sour, sweet and delicious.

    They are also fond memories of childhood. Raspberries are well known, but I don't know if any of my friends who grew up in the southwest have ever eaten something called Huang Yao. It is very similar to a raspberry, the only difference is the color.

    Huang Yao's scientific name is Huang Zuomei, also known as Huang Sangmei and Huang Jiao. It and raspberries belong to the genus Rubus in the Rosaceae family, which can be said to be "relatives". However, unlike raspberry, it is found in the mountainous regions of southwestern China, especially Yunnan, where it is a very popular wild fruit.

    In fact, the roots and leaves of the yellow cockscomb flower can be used in medicine, and eating fruits also has health effects.
